Evri Group

Evri Group is the UK’s premier parcel delivery business, uniting four distinct brands—Evri, Evri Premium, a network of DHL, UK Mail and Irish e-commerce specialist Coll-8—to deliver more than 1 billion parcels and letters annually across the UK and to over 200 global destinations. With 12,000 colleagues, 30,000 couriers and drivers, 8,000 vehicles, and a nationwide network of hubs, depots and fulfilment centres, we combine over 50 years of expertise with the scale and flexibility to support everyone from casual senders to SMEs and major retailers. What You'll Be Doing

  • Lead the day-to-day management of your designated warehouse operation.
  • Ensure the right levels of resource are allocated to support operational demands across all shifts.
  • Drive productivity, throughput, and parcel presentation standards while delivering against budgeted cost-per-unit targets.
  • Manage customer service levels and ensure operational compliance with client SLAs.
  • Control operational costs, monitor performance metrics, and demonstrate strong financial accountability.
  • Reduce operational damages and claims through robust process management and continuous improvement initiatives.
  • Lead, coach, and develop Supervisors and Team Leaders through regular one-to-ones, performance reviews, and team engagement activities.
  • Take ownership of Health & Safety, quality, and hygiene standards, ensuring compliance through audits, risk assessments, and safe working practices.
  • Support peak planning activities and prepare your operation to successfully manage changing volume forecasts.
  • Identify opportunities to improve efficiency, service, and operational performance.
  • Foster a positive, high-performance culture where people feel supported, valued, and motivated to succeed.

What We're Looking For

  • Strong Maths, English and IT skills, with experience using operational systems.
  • Full UK driving licence.
  • Proven experience within warehouse, logistics, distribution or hub operations.
  • Track record of delivering operational performance in a fast-paced environment.
  • Experience leading, motivating and developing high-performing teams.
  • Ability to translate business objectives into effective operational processes.
  • Confident decision-maker who thrives under pressure.
  • Strong people leadership, coaching and stakeholder management skills.
  • Data-driven approach with the ability to influence change and drive continuous improvement.
  • Passion for delivering excellence in safety, quality and customer service.
